1Nelson's design change has reduced the quality of the sprinkler  Jul 13, 2011
By Frequent Purchaser
About a couple of years ago, I purchased the same Nelson Sprinkler from Walmart. It worked so great that my neighbor wanted to find the same item and I wanted to buy two more sprinklers, but Walmart did not carry the item any more. I found the same brand sprinkler (which was supposed to be identical) on the Amazon site. I immediately bought one and my neighbor also purchased one. Unfortunately, I found out that the manufacturer has re-designed the sprinkler. In order money, they have changed the base from steel to plastic and the gear mechanism apparenty has been re-designed as well. This design change has the result that the sprinkler does not oscillate as well as the older design unless the water pressure is turned on high. The precise/controlled continuous oscillation at lower water setting was the beauty of the machine that attracted us initially as it did an excellent job of watering small areas in the yard. I was disappointed by the new design and to lose it's great capability. I cannot understand why companies tinker with the product that is well designed in the first place and leave it as is.
